> Trimming mail from replies before you send is even more important now 
> since Topica has started including ads in mail delivered directly to 
> you. 
> 
> It also gives satisfaction to delete those pesky ads stuck in the reply, 
> as well. "Highlight...delete!"  :-) 
> 
> So, this is a friendly reminder that the discussion guidelines say:
> 
> "7)TRIM! CUT! When replying to an e-mail it is not necessary to quote 
> the entire e-mail back to the list. Use your editor to trim out all but 
> what is relevant to your reply. This makes things a lot easier to read 
> and saves bandwidth as well." 
> 
> 50 lines of text containing old replies, ads, footers with a one 
> sentence reply is real hard to read. Highlighting and deleting massive 
> amount of excess 'stuff' when you reply makes reading the mail much 
> easier.
